El Rufai’s Daughter-in-law, Halima Nwakaego, Expresses Frustration Living in Nigeria

Halima Nwakaego Kazaure, daughter-in-law of former governor El Rufai, has openly expressed her frustration with the challenging behavior of Nigerians. Taking to her social media, the socialite, married to Bashir, shared a photo reflecting her stressed reaction and voiced her exasperation with both the country and its people.

In her post, she stated, “It’s so exhausting living in Nigeria and dealing with Nigerians. I just want to scream.” The caption revealed the intensity of her feelings about the current situation.

Responses from followers varied, with some suggesting humor, others emphasizing resilience, and a few interpreting her words in different ways. Despite the reactions, Halima’s expression highlights the difficulties faced by individuals navigating the challenges of living in Nigeria.
